Why Choose an Electric Rickshaw for Business in Pakistan in 2026

Electric rickshaws are significantly cheaper to operate than conventional petrol, diesel, or CNG three-wheelers. The cost of electricity per kilometer is much lower than fuel, and the simplicity of the electric motor reduces frequent servicing and repair costs. These vehicles are especially beneficial for last-mile passenger services, e-commerce deliveries, commercial hauling, and short city routes.

Electric rickshaws also produce zero direct emissions, which means cleaner air and a greener image for your business. With rising fuel prices in Pakistan and growing urban traffic demand, electric rickshaws are now a smart business choice in 2026.

Electric Rickshaw Battery Options: Lithium vs Lead Acid

The battery you choose impacts your daily income, maintenance cost, and long-term savings. The two main battery types available are:

Lithium Ion Batteries

Lithium ion batteries are now the preferred choice for commercial electric rickshaws. They offer:

  • Longer lifespan compared to lead acid batteries
  • Higher energy density, which means better range
  • Faster charging times
  • Lower replacement frequency
  • Better performance in hotter climates

Although lithium batteries have a higher upfront cost, their long-term return on investment is usually better due to reduced replacements and higher uptime.

Lead Acid Batteries

Lead acid batteries are cheaper initially, but they come with some limitations:

  • Shorter service life
  • More maintenance
  • Heavier weight affecting range and performance
  • Need replacement more often if used heavily

Lead acid batteries may work for low-usage or seasonal businesses, but for serious daily commercial operations, lithium ion batteries are strongly recommended.

What to Consider Before Buying an Electric Rickshaw for Business in Pakistan (2026)

Before purchasing your electric rickshaw, consider these important factors:

1. Daily Mileage Requirement

Estimate your daily kilometers. If you travel more than 80 to 100 km daily, opt for a powerful motor and lithium battery for consistent performance and range.

2. Passenger or Cargo Use

Decide whether your electric rickshaw will be used for passenger transport, cargo delivery, or both. Passenger routes benefit from comfort and suspension, while cargo use needs stronger load capacity.

3. Service Network and Spare Parts Access

A strong service network with accessible spare parts reduces downtime and improves profitability. If a model lacks parts in local workshops, repairs can become slower and more expensive.

4. Charging Infrastructure

Evaluate charging availability at your home base or hub. Installing a fast charger can increase uptime and earn more on long routes.


5. Warranty and After-Sales Support

Choose a model from a supplier who provides a solid warranty and dependable after-sales support. This protects you from early faults and reduces long-term maintenance risks.

Cost and Savings Comparison: Electric vs Fuel Rickshaw

One of the major reasons business owners choose electric rickshaws is cost savings. Comparing an electric rickshaw with a petrol or CNG model, the break-even period is influenced by:

  • The price of fuel
  • Kilometers per day
  • Battery life
  • Electricity cost
  • Maintenance cost

In most scenarios, an electric rickshaw used daily for commercial work can recover its initial cost faster than expected due to low operating expenses. The savings in fuel cost alone often covers the higher upfront price within the first one to two years of operation.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Buying an Electric Rickshaw

1. Buying Only on Price

Choosing the cheapest model can cost you more if the battery is low quality or if service is not available.


2. Ignoring Battery Type

Battery choice matters more than the body style. Always prioritize battery longevity and guarantee.

3. Skipping Test Rides

Always test the vehicle with full load and check performance on road gradients.

4. Forgetting to Check After-Sales Service

A good service network means less downtime and more earnings.
